






In Germanic and Slavic folklore, a "mare" (or "maere") is a malevolent entity that walks on people’s chests while they sleep, bringing on nightmares. The third album by post-metal band Terrestre (Madrid) is their darkest landscape yet—an instrumental soundscape that moves between the placid and the abrupt. For this design, I used the collage technique, composing a monochromatic scene out of paper textures, ink floating in water, and rusted pieces of metal. I also designed a new symbol for the band, formed from the two Ts in their name.
